The average journey time from Aldershot to Maidstone East by train is 2 hours 39 minutes, although on the fastest services it can take just 2 hours 17 minutes. You'll usually find 21 trains per day travelling the 55 miles (89 km) between these two destinations. You'll need to make 2 changes along the way to Maidstone East. You'll be travelling with Great Western Railway, South Western Railway or Southeastern on your way to Maidstone East, as these are the main rail operators on this route.
